`immich-tools` is a command-line utility for interacting with [Immich](https://immich.app), a self-hosted photo and
 | 
			
		||||
video backup solution. This tool provides various utilities to manage your Immich server from the command line.

## Features
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### Albums
 | 
			
		||||
- **List** all albums on your Immich server
 | 
			
		||||
- **Delete** albums (all or empty ones only)
 | 
			
		||||
- **Auto-create** albums from external libraries folder structure
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### Assets
 | 
			
		||||
- **List** assets (all or offline only)
 | 
			
		||||
- **Delete** assets (all or offline only)
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### External libraries
 | 
			
		||||
- **List** all libraries
 | 
			
		||||
- **Scan** all libraries to detect new assets
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### People
 | 
			
		||||
- **List** named faces that do not have an associated date of birth
 | 
			
		||||
- **Synchronize** dates of birth from a vCard file
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### Server
 | 
			
		||||
- **Show** server version
 | 
			
		||||
- **Check** which server features are enabled

## Installation
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### From Crates.io
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
```bash
 | 
			
		||||
cargo install immich-tools
 | 
			
		||||
```
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
### From Source
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
```bash
 | 
			
		||||
git clone https://git.enoent.fr/kernald/immich-tools.git
 | 
			
		||||
cd immich-tools
 | 
			
		||||
cargo build --release
 | 
			
		||||
```
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
The binary will be available at `./target/release/immich-tools`.

## Global Options
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
- `--dry-run`: Show what would be done without making any changes
 | 
			
		||||
- `--no-confirm`: Skip confirmation prompts
 | 
			
		||||
- `-v, --verbose`: Increase logging verbosity (can be used multiple times)

## Immich API Compatibility
 | 
			
		||||
 | 
			
		||||
The bindings are generated automatically from the Immich OpenAPI specification. The current version is compatible with
 | 
			
		||||
Immich v1.119.1, with some limitations around file upload operations (Progenitor doesn't yet support
 | 
			
		||||
`multipart/form-data` content types, see [this issue](https://github.com/oxidecomputer/progenitor/issues/518)).
